How to Check if a Vector is a Unit Vector: A Step-by-Step Guide
Understanding unit vectors is fundamental in mathematics, physics, and engineering. A unit vector is a vector whose magnitude (or length) equals exactly 1. So these vectors are crucial for representing direction without considering magnitude, making them essential in fields like computer graphics, robotics, and mechanics. This guide explains how to verify whether a given vector qualifies as a unit vector through simple calculations and logical checks Simple, but easy to overlook..
What Is a Unit Vector?
A unit vector is defined as a vector with a magnitude of 1. Consider this: it often serves as a normalized version of any non-zero vector, pointing in the same direction but scaled down to length 1. Think about it: g. Unit vectors are typically denoted with a hat symbol (e., $\hat{i}$, $\hat{j}$, $\hat{k}$) in three-dimensional space or simply as $\mathbf{u}$ when normalized It's one of those things that adds up..
Counterintuitive, but true.
The key property of a unit vector is that its Euclidean norm equals 1. So in practice, when you compute the square root of the sum of the squares of its components, the result must be exactly 1 And it works..
Steps to Check if a Vector is a Unit Vector
To determine if a vector is a unit vector, follow these steps:
Step 1: Identify the Components of the Vector
Start by writing down the components of the vector. As an example, in two-dimensional space, a vector might look like $\mathbf{v} = (v_1, v_2)$. Practically speaking, in three dimensions, it could be $\mathbf{v} = (v_1, v_2, v_3)$. Because of that, in general, an n-dimensional vector has components $(v_1, v_2, ... , v_n)$ Surprisingly effective..
Step 2: Compute the Magnitude of the Vector
Use the formula for the Euclidean norm (magnitude) of a vector:
$ |\mathbf{v}| = \sqrt{v_1^2 + v_2^2 + \cdots + v_n^2} $
This involves squaring each component, summing them up, and taking the square root of the total Easy to understand, harder to ignore..
Step 3: Compare the Magnitude to 1
After calculating the magnitude, check if it equals exactly 1. In practice, if $|\mathbf{v}| = 1$, then the vector is a unit vector. If not, it is not a unit vector.
Example Calculations
Let’s apply this process to a few examples:
Example 1: Two-Dimensional Vector
Consider the vector $\mathbf{a} = \left(\frac{3}{5}, \frac{4}{5}\right)$ Small thing, real impact..
-
Square each component:
- $\left(\frac{3}{5}\right)^2 = \frac{9}{25}$
- $\left(\frac{4}{5}\right)^2 = \frac{16}{25}$
-
Sum the squares:
- $\frac{9}{25} + \frac{16}{25} = \frac{25}{25} = 1$
-
Take the square root:
- $\sqrt{1} = 1$
Since the magnitude is 1, $\mathbf{a}$ is a unit vector.
Example 2: Three-Dimensional Vector
Take the vector $\mathbf{b} = (0.6, 0.8, 0)$.
-
Square each component:
- $(0.6)^2 = 0.36$
- $(0.8)^2 = 0.64$
- $(0)^2 = 0$
-
Sum the squares:
- $0.36 + 0.64 + 0 = 1$
-
Take the square root:
- $\sqrt{1} = 1$
Thus, $\mathbf{b}$ is also a unit vector.
Example 3: Non-Unit Vector
Now consider $\mathbf{c} = (1, 2)$.
-
Square each component:
- $1^2 = 1$
- $2^2 = 4$
-
Sum the squares:
- $1 + 4 = 5$
-
Take the square root:
- $\sqrt{5} \approx 2.236$
Since the magnitude is not 1, $\mathbf{c}$ is not a unit vector.
Common Mistakes to Avoid
When checking if a vector is a unit vector, avoid these pitfalls:
- Confusing components with magnitude: A vector where all components are 1 (e.g., $(1, 1, 1)$) is not necessarily a unit vector. You must still calculate the magnitude to confirm.
- Rounding errors: When working with decimal approximations, small rounding errors can lead to incorrect conclusions. Always use exact fractions or precise decimal values when possible.
- Ignoring dimensionality: Ensure you account for all components in higher-dimensional vectors. Missing even one component will give an incorrect magnitude.
Why Is It Important to Verify Unit Vectors?
Unit vectors play a critical role in simplifying calculations involving direction. Even so, in computer graphics, surface normals are unit vectors used for lighting calculations. But in physics, they represent forces or velocities without magnitude, allowing focus on directional properties. Verifying that a vector is indeed a unit vector ensures accuracy in these applications.
FAQ
Can a unit vector have negative components?
Yes, unit vectors can have negative components. Take this: $\left(-\frac{3}{5}, \frac{4}{5}\right)$ is a valid unit vector because its magnitude is still 1 And that's really what it comes down to..
What happens if the magnitude is close to 1 but not exactly 1?
If the magnitude is not exactly 1, the vector is not a unit vector. Still, in practical applications, vectors with magnitudes very close to 1 (e.On the flip side, , 0. g.999 or 1.001) might be considered approximately normalized, depending on the required precision.
How do unit vectors relate to normalization?
Normalization is the process of converting any non-zero vector into a unit vector by dividing each component by its magnitude. If you normalize a vector and then check its magnitude, it should always equal 1 Simple as that..
Conclusion
Checking whether a vector is a unit vector involves calculating its magnitude and comparing it to 1. By following the steps outlined above—identifying components, computing the magnitude using the Euclidean norm formula, and verifying the result—you can confidently determine if a vector meets the criteria for being a unit vector. This skill is foundational for further studies in linear algebra, vector calculus, and applied sciences. With practice, identifying unit vectors becomes second nature, enabling more efficient problem-solving in technical fields Easy to understand, harder to ignore..
Understanding the significance of unit vectors enhances our ability to manipulate and interpret vectors accurately across various disciplines. The short version: verifying unit vectors is a vital practice that underpins reliable analytical work. Now, by mastering these concepts, learners strengthen their foundation for tackling complex vector operations. On the flip side, you really need to remember that normalization not only standardizes a vector but also simplifies subsequent calculations, whether in physics, engineering, or data science. And recognizing the nuances in component values and avoiding common errors ensures precision in both theoretical and applied contexts. This attention to detail ultimately leads to more solid conclusions and effective solutions But it adds up..
Practical Tips for Verifying Unit Vectors
| Situation | Quick Check | Recommended Action |
|---|---|---|
| Hand‑calculated work | Square each component, sum, and compare to 1 (or (1^2)). | Keep a small table of common squares (e.g., ((\frac{3}{5})^2 = \frac{9}{25})) to speed up the process. |
| Spreadsheet or calculator | Use the built‑in SQRT or POWER functions: =SQRT(A1^2 + B1^2 + …) |
Set a conditional formatting rule that highlights cells where the result deviates from 1 by more than a tolerance (e.But g. That said, , 0. 0001). |
| Programming (Python, MATLAB, etc.) | np.linalg.In practice, norm(v) or norm(v) |
Wrap the test in a function that returns a Boolean: is_unit = np. isclose(np.linalg.norm(v), 1.Practically speaking, 0, atol=1e-9). But |
| Graphics shaders | Most APIs automatically normalize normals; however, you may still want to confirm. | Insert a debug line that prints dot(normal, normal); it should be exactly 1.0 in fixed‑point pipelines, or within a tiny epsilon for floating‑point. |
Worth pausing on this one.
Common Pitfalls and How to Avoid Them
- Forgetting to square negative components – The magnitude formula uses squares, so the sign disappears. A quick mental reminder: “square first, then sum.”
- Mixing units – In physics, you might have a vector expressed in meters per second and another in kilometers per hour. Convert everything to the same unit before normalizing.
- Dividing by zero – Normalization is undefined for the zero vector. Always test
||v|| ≠ 0before attempting to create a unit vector. - Floating‑point rounding errors – In high‑precision simulations, a vector that should be unit length may drift to 0.9999999 or 1.0000001. Use an appropriate tolerance (
atolorrtol) when checking equality. - Assuming orthogonality – Two vectors can both be unit length yet not be perpendicular. If orthogonality is required, also verify that their dot product is zero (or within tolerance).
Extending the Idea: Unit Quaternions and Beyond
In three‑dimensional rotations, unit quaternions serve the same purpose that unit vectors serve for direction: they encode orientation without scaling. The verification process is identical—compute the norm of the quaternion ((w, x, y, z)) and ensure it equals 1. This extra layer of abstraction underscores how pervasive the concept of “unit length” is across mathematics and engineering Most people skip this — try not to..
Real‑World Example: Normalizing a Force Vector
Suppose a sensor records a force vector (\mathbf{F} = (12.3, -4.Day to day, 7, 9. 1)) N.
[ |\mathbf{F}| = \sqrt{12.Consider this: 3^2 + (-4. 7)^2 + 9.1^2} \approx \sqrt{151.Also, 29 + 22. 09 + 82.81} \approx \sqrt{256.19} \approx 16.01 \text{ N}.
The unit direction vector is then
[ \hat{\mathbf{F}} = \frac{1}{16.01}(12.3,,-4.7,,9.1) \approx (0.769,,-0.294,,0.569). ]
A quick magnitude check confirms (|\hat{\mathbf{F}}| \approx 1). This normalized vector can now be used in torque calculations, projection operations, or any algorithm that requires direction alone.
Checklist for a “Unit Vector” Audit
- [ ] Non‑zero: Verify that the original vector is not the zero vector.
- [ ] Correct magnitude: Compute (\sqrt{\sum_i v_i^2}) and compare to 1 using an appropriate tolerance.
- [ ] Consistent units: Ensure all components share the same unit system before normalizing.
- [ ] Precision handling: If using floating‑point arithmetic, decide on an epsilon (e.g., (10^{-9})) for the equality test.
- [ ] Documentation: Record the method used for verification, especially in collaborative projects, so teammates can reproduce the result.
Final Thoughts
Unit vectors are more than a textbook definition; they are a practical tool that brings stability and clarity to any discipline that works with direction. And by rigorously checking magnitude, handling numerical quirks, and applying systematic verification steps, you guarantee that the vectors you rely on truly represent pure direction. This disciplined approach not only prevents subtle bugs in simulations and graphics pipelines but also deepens your intuition about how vectors behave in multidimensional spaces Practical, not theoretical..
No fluff here — just what actually works.
In essence, the habit of confirming unit length is a small investment that yields outsized returns—cleaner mathematics, more reliable code, and a stronger conceptual foundation for tackling the next generation of vector‑heavy problems. Whether you are a student mastering linear algebra, an engineer designing control systems, or a developer rendering realistic scenes, mastering the verification of unit vectors is a cornerstone of precision and professionalism Small thing, real impact..
Worth pausing on this one.